## Partitioning Overview

All large tables in the Fernhollow warehouse are partitioned by month on the event timestamp. New partitions are created automatically three days before month start by the Calvetta scheduler; never create them by hand. Queries must include a timestamp predicate or they scan everything—the linter will block unbounded scans in CI. Partitions older than 18 months roll to cold storage nightly. Retention exceptions need data-governance sign-off. The partition naming conventions and maintenance runbook are kept here.

wiki page, bagug-kajof: https://jira.tolvaqsys.internal/browse/pages/display/display/6db0

**Onboarding: Deep-Link Routing (Fennelcart Mobile)**

Quick context for the weekly sync. Fennelcart routes deep links through the Wayfare resolver: scheme links hit the legacy map, universal links hit the hosted manifest. New routes require a manifest bump plus a resolver redeploy — both, or links 404 silently. Staging resolver config lives in a sealed store; on-call unseals it during rotation drills. If you need to unseal it yourself, use the passphrase shown just below.

strongbox words: druvan-lamys-eliius-jorax-istox-soreth-ulays-gilix-ralix-oliiel-norwyn-casvan-praius

400+ rejections in 10 minutes, single source range, rotating device identifiers. Pattern consistent with credential stuffing against guest sessions. No successful auth observed yet. Rate limiting engaged automatically at threshold; exhibit content delivery unaffected. Requires security review: confirm whether the guest-token issuance flow leaks timing information, and whether the lockout window is adequate. Raw request samples and the triage runbook are available on the internal page below.

runbook for yaduf-kahog: https://jira.qorvelsys.internal/display/projects/display/pages

- [ ] Archive cold storage buckets for the Krellmont key ceremony. Verify checksums on all three Glacierline replicas. Confirm retention lock is set to seven years. Remove stale snapshots from the Varnick staging tier — flagged last sync, still pending. Do not archive until the ceremony quorum signs off. After archive completes, seal the manifest and verify the audit trail in Ledgerpost. The archive vault unlocks only with the recovery passphrase noted below.

vault phrase of yaguf-hahaf = druath-holix